Overpayment Of Council Tax Benefit

What is an overpayment?

An overpayment of benefit happens when benefit is paid to which you are not entitled. This may happen if there is a change in your circumstances which means you will be entitled to less benefit. Examples of such changes are:
 
  • an increase in earned or unearned income of yourself or other adults in the household
  • increase in capital
  • someone moving into or out of your home
It is therefore important that you tell us about changes of circumstances straight away.

How will I know if I have got an overpayment?

We will write to you giving full details of the overpayment including what has caused it,  the amount, the dates of the overpayment and what to do if you disagree with it. If we are going to ask you to pay back the overpayment we will write to you and advise how this will be done.
